Schoodic Peninsula Description
Schoodic Peninsula is a miniature version of MDI (Mount Desert Island) with a scenic, one-way, 12-mile drive and great hiking without the crowds. The ferry ride across Frenchman's Bay is a treat -- a chance to see lighthouses, lobstermen hauling traps, and porpoises up close -- and it's much faster than driving to the peninsula. Island Explorer bus service from the ferry dock in Winter Harbor to Schoodic makes transportation simple. Don't miss the surf at Schoodic Point; it's especially spectacular on windy days and stormy weather. The short hike up to Schoodic Head pays off with big-time views.
Kid Tips
Toddlers & Pre-K: Although they'll adore the ferry ride, the numerous changes of transportation can exhaust little ones, and you're a long way from home base in the event of a meltdown.
School-Age Kids: Don't miss Little Moose Island, near Schoodic Head and accessible at low tide. Kids will love to explore the cliffs and ramble on the rocks, and knowing that the land bridge goes underwater when the tide comes in makes the visit extra thrilling.
Pre-Teens & Teens: Bring or rent bikes for older kids. They'll enjoy the freedom of touring at their own pace, and can always take a break and hop on the Island Explorer if they get tired.
Planning Notes
- Getting around. The ferry to Winter Harbor leaves from the Bar Harbor Inn pier. Bikes are welcome (for a small fee). Call about early and late runs at a discount rate.
- Pack a lunch. There's nothing to eat on the ferry, so pack your own food or buy sandwiches, baked goods, and treats at J. M. Gerrish Provisions (352 Main St., Winter Harbor, 207-963-2727), about a half-mile from the ferry dock.
- Dress warmly. Wear comfortable shoes, a sweater or sweatshirt, and expect cool, windy weather -- even in summer.
